1. Embrace a Neutral Color Palette

One of the first things I recommend when creating a modern bedroom is starting with a soft, neutral color palette. Shades like warm beige, creamy white, soft gray, or taupe instantly create a calm and sophisticated foundation. I love how these colors make the entire space feel open and airy while still looking elegant.

You can layer different tones of the same color to add depth without overwhelming the room. For example, pairing light gray bedding with slightly darker curtains and a textured throw keeps everything cohesive but visually interesting. Neutral colors also make it easier to switch up décor later without needing a full redesign.


2. Choose a Low Platform Bed

A platform bed is one of the easiest ways to give your bedroom a modern feel. I personally love how these beds sit lower to the ground, creating a sleek and streamlined silhouette. The design immediately makes the space look more contemporary and intentional.

Another benefit is that platform beds often eliminate the need for bulky box springs, which keeps the overall look clean and minimal. When styled with crisp bedding and a few layered pillows, the bed becomes a stylish focal point without feeling cluttered.


3. Add Statement Lighting

Lighting is something many people overlook, but I’ve found that it can completely transform a bedroom. A modern chandelier, sculptural pendant light, or sleek bedside lamp can instantly elevate the entire room.

Instead of basic fixtures, I like choosing lighting that feels artistic and unique. A bold light fixture draws the eye upward and adds personality to the space. It’s one of those small design changes that can make your bedroom look far more polished and thoughtfully designed.

4. Keep Furniture Simple and Streamlined

Modern design thrives on simplicity, and I’ve learned that choosing clean-lined furniture can instantly create that polished look. Instead of ornate dressers or heavy pieces, opt for furniture with smooth surfaces and minimal detailing.

This doesn’t mean the room has to feel empty. It simply means each piece should have a purpose and contribute to the overall aesthetic. When the furniture feels balanced and uncluttered, the entire bedroom starts to feel more relaxing and organized.


5. Incorporate Textured Bedding

While modern spaces often feature minimal color palettes, texture plays a huge role in keeping the room from feeling flat. I always recommend layering different fabrics like linen sheets, quilted blankets, and chunky knit throws.

These textures add warmth and visual interest without disrupting the clean look of the room. It also makes the bed feel incredibly inviting, which is exactly what you want in a space designed for rest and relaxation.


6. Use Wall Paneling for Depth

Wall paneling is one of my favorite ways to make a bedroom feel modern and luxurious. Whether it’s vertical slats, geometric panels, or simple molding, it adds architectural interest without needing excessive décor.

I’ve noticed that even a single paneled accent wall can dramatically elevate the look of the room. Painted in soft neutral tones, paneling creates a subtle statement that feels sophisticated and timeless.


7. Introduce Minimalist Artwork

Artwork can bring personality into a modern bedroom without creating visual clutter. I usually recommend large-scale pieces with simple color palettes or abstract designs.

Instead of filling every wall with small frames, one or two carefully chosen artworks can have a much stronger impact. This approach keeps the space feeling curated rather than overcrowded.


8. Choose Sleek Nightstands

Nightstands are functional, but they can also contribute to the overall aesthetic of the room. I prefer modern designs with clean lines, smooth finishes, and minimal hardware.

Floating nightstands are another great option because they free up floor space and create a lighter look. Pair them with stylish lamps and a small decorative item to maintain a balanced and uncluttered feel.


9. Add a Cozy Area Rug

Even the most modern bedroom benefits from softness underfoot. A plush area rug instantly makes the space feel warmer and more inviting.

I often recommend placing a large rug under the bed so it extends outward on both sides. This not only defines the sleeping area but also adds a layer of comfort that makes the room feel more luxurious.


10. Use Floor-to-Ceiling Curtains

One trick I always use when styling bedrooms is hanging curtains higher than the window frame. Floor-to-ceiling curtains create the illusion of taller ceilings and make the room feel more elegant.

Choose fabrics in neutral tones or soft textures to keep the look cohesive. When the curtains flow all the way to the floor, the entire space instantly feels more polished.

11. Create a Feature Headboard

A statement headboard can completely transform the look of your bed. Upholstered, wood-paneled, or oversized designs all work beautifully in modern bedrooms.

I love how a bold headboard anchors the room and adds character without needing extra decoration. It’s a simple upgrade that makes the bed feel more luxurious and intentional.


12. Incorporate Built-In Storage

Modern bedrooms often prioritize functionality along with style. Built-in storage solutions like wall shelves, hidden drawers, or integrated wardrobes help keep the space tidy.

I’ve noticed that when storage is thoughtfully designed, the room automatically feels more peaceful. Clutter disappears, and the clean lines of modern design become much more noticeable.


13. Use Mirrors to Expand the Space

Mirrors are one of the easiest ways to make a bedroom feel brighter and more spacious. A large mirror leaning against the wall or mounted above a dresser can reflect natural light beautifully.

I especially love using mirrors in smaller bedrooms because they visually double the space. It’s a simple trick that instantly makes the room feel more open and airy.


14. Bring in Natural Materials

Even the most modern bedrooms benefit from organic elements. Wood furniture, woven baskets, or linen fabrics add warmth that balances the sleek design.

I’ve always felt that mixing natural textures with modern lines creates the most inviting spaces. It prevents the room from feeling too sterile while still maintaining a contemporary style.


15. Keep Decor Intentional

One design lesson I’ve learned over time is that less really can be more. Instead of filling every surface with décor, choose a few meaningful pieces that truly stand out.

A beautiful vase, a stack of books, or a sculptural object can add personality without overwhelming the space. When décor is intentional, the room feels curated and stylish.


16. Install Floating Shelves

Floating shelves are a fantastic way to display small décor pieces while keeping the design clean. I like using them for framed photos, candles, or decorative objects.

Because they appear to “float” on the wall, they contribute to the sleek aesthetic of modern design. They also allow you to personalize the space without adding bulky furniture.


17. Try Monochrome Styling

Monochrome styling is one of my favorite modern design techniques. Using varying shades of a single color creates a cohesive and sophisticated look.

For example, a bedroom styled entirely in soft gray tones can feel incredibly elegant. The key is mixing textures and subtle variations of the same color to maintain visual interest.


18. Add a Modern Bench at the Foot of the Bed

A bench placed at the foot of the bed adds both style and practicality. It provides a convenient spot to sit, place a throw blanket, or even store extra pillows.

I’ve noticed that a sleek upholstered bench instantly makes the bedroom feel more finished. It’s a small addition that adds comfort and visual balance.


19. Use Hidden Lighting

Hidden or indirect lighting can create a beautiful modern atmosphere. LED strips behind headboards, under shelves, or along wall panels add a soft glow to the room.

This type of lighting feels subtle yet luxurious. It enhances the mood of the bedroom while maintaining the clean aesthetic of modern design.


20. Incorporate Glass and Metal Accents

Modern bedrooms often feature a mix of materials, and I love incorporating glass and metal accents for a sophisticated touch. Think brass lamps, chrome side tables, or glass décor pieces.

These reflective surfaces add elegance and contrast beautifully with softer materials like fabric and wood. The result is a balanced and visually appealing design.


21. Create a Reading Corner

If you have the space, a small reading nook can make your bedroom feel even more inviting. A comfortable chair, a stylish lamp, and a small side table are all you need.

I personally love having a quiet corner where I can unwind with a book before bed. It turns the bedroom into a relaxing sanctuary rather than just a place to sleep.


22. Keep the Color Palette Soft

Modern bedrooms don’t need bold colors to make an impact. Soft tones like dusty blue, sage green, or warm beige can create a peaceful environment.

These subtle colors maintain the elegance of modern design while adding a gentle hint of personality. They also pair beautifully with neutral furniture and décor.


23. Layer Soft Lighting

Instead of relying on a single overhead light, I always recommend layering different light sources. Bedside lamps, wall sconces, and accent lighting create a warm and welcoming atmosphere.

This layered lighting approach allows you to adjust the mood of the room depending on the time of day. It also adds depth and dimension to the space.


24. Focus on Comfort as Much as Style

While modern bedrooms often emphasize aesthetics, comfort should never be overlooked. Soft bedding, supportive pillows, and cozy textures make the room truly enjoyable.

In my opinion, the best modern bedroom is one that looks beautiful but also feels incredibly relaxing. When style and comfort work together, the space becomes a place you genuinely love spending time in.

FAQs

1. What defines a modern bedroom design?
A modern bedroom typically features clean lines, minimal décor, neutral color palettes, and functional furniture. The design focuses on simplicity while still incorporating stylish elements like statement lighting, textured bedding, and sleek furniture.

2. How can I make my bedroom look modern on a budget?
You can create a modern look by simplifying your décor, choosing neutral bedding, adding stylish lighting, and rearranging furniture to reduce clutter. Even small changes like new curtains or a sleek nightstand can make a big difference.

3. What colors work best for modern bedrooms?
Neutral tones such as white, beige, gray, and taupe work beautifully in modern bedrooms. Soft accent colors like sage green, dusty blue, or muted blush can also add personality without overpowering the space.

4. How do I keep a modern bedroom from feeling cold?
To avoid a cold or sterile feel, incorporate textures like linen bedding, rugs, and upholstered furniture. Natural materials such as wood and woven elements also add warmth while maintaining a modern style.

5. What furniture is essential in a modern bedroom?
The key pieces usually include a platform bed, streamlined nightstands, a dresser or wardrobe, and comfortable lighting. Optional additions like a bench or reading chair can enhance both style and functionality.
